Orchestration Software

March 19, 2024
Read 3 min

Orchestration Software refers to a type of software designed to automate and streamline various tasks and processes within the field of information technology. It enables the coordination and management of complex workflows involving multiple systems, applications, and resources. By providing a centralized platform to orchestrate and control these elements, orchestration software simplifies operations and enhances efficiency within IT environments.

Advantages:

The advantages of using orchestration software in IT environments are manifold. Firstly, it significantly reduces the time and effort required to perform repetitive and mundane tasks by automating them. This frees up valuable resources, allowing IT professionals to focus on more strategic and value-added initiatives.

Secondly, orchestration software helps in standardizing processes and enforcing best practices across the organization. By providing a centralized platform to define and manage workflows, it ensures consistency in execution, enhancing efficiency, and preventing inconsistencies that may arise due to manual intervention.

Furthermore, orchestration software enables the rapid provisioning and scaling of resources, allowing IT teams to respond to changing demands and requirements in a timely manner. By automating the deployment and configuration of infrastructure and applications, it accelerates the delivery of services, enabling faster time-to-market.

Applications:

Orchestration software finds extensive application in various domains of information technology. In the realm of software development, it plays a crucial role in continuous integration and delivery (CI/CD) processes. By automating the building, testing, and deployment of software, it enables faster and more reliable delivery of applications to end-users.

In the context of product and project management within IT, orchestration software streamlines the coordination and scheduling of tasks and resources. It ensures the smooth execution of projects by automating the allocation of resources, tracking progress, and facilitating effective collaboration among team members.

Moreover, orchestration software has gained prominence in the fields of fintech and healthtech. Financial institutions can leverage this software to automate complex financial transactions and ensure the integrity and security of data. Similarly, in the healthcare industry, it aids in the seamless integration and exchange of patient information between different systems, improving the efficiency and quality of care delivery.
